Venue Selection

Choosing the right venue is one of the most important decisions you’ll make when planning your holiday party. Consider the size and location of your venue, as well as the ambiance and decor. Would you like a traditional ballroom-style event, or something more unique like a loft or warehouse space? Make sure the venue provides all the necessary amenities, such as tables, chairs, and linens, and that the space can accommodate your desired number of attendees.

Entertainment and Activities

Entertainment is a crucial element of any company holiday party. You want to make sure your guests have a great time, so consider hiring a DJ or live band to keep the party lively. Depending on the size and budget of your event, consider additional activities such as a photo booth, karaoke, or even a casino. These additional activities allow guests to interact and socialize with each other, creating a truly memorable experience.

Catering and Drinks

Food and drinks are among the most important elements of any event, and your company holiday party is no exception. Consider the dietary restrictions of your guests and offer a variety of options. Don’t forget to offer a variety of al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ages, and consider offering a signature cocktail or two to add an extra personal touch.

Transportation and Logistics

Before the event day, make sure to plan the transportation and logistics of your company holiday party. Consider providing transportation options such as a shuttle or bus service for your guests, ensuring that everyone arrives and departs safely. Additionally, make sure to communicate the event timing and details to guests, including arrival times, dress code, and any other important event-related information. A well-planned and organized event leads to a great attendee experience.
